St. Philip wins 21st volleyball state championship
Will Kowalski • January 21, 2021
At Kellogg Arena last weekend
The St. Philip Catholic Central High volleyball team beat Oakland Christian 3-2 to win the MHSAA D-4 state championship at Battle Creek’s Kellogg Arena Saturday, Jan. 16. The title is the 21st in STP school history and the 11th for coach Vicky Groat (mom Sheila Guerra won 9). The Tigers won 25-8, 25-15, 22-25, 22-25 and 17-15.
